Employment Equity Act: Workplace struggles of Black & 2SLGBTQ+ Canadians to be recognized in law

Summary by Ground News
Canada will recognize Black and 2SLGBTQ+ people as groups facing significant workplace barriers under the Employment Equity Act. The federal government has welcomed the findings of the report. The report outlined several key findings and recommendations. According to the report, 30 per cent of transgender women and 22 per cent. of transgender men say they have been denied employment.
